Not logged in.

Contribution Details

Type Bachelor's Thesis
Scope Discipline-based scholarship
Title SyncReview: Code reviews on tablets: Supporting distributed and synchronous code reviews with mobile devices
Organization Unit
Authors
  • Dominik Schöni
Supervisors
  • Harald Gall
  • Sebastian Müller
Language
  • English
Institution University of Zurich
Faculty Faculty of Economics, Business Administration and Information Technology
Number of Pages 76
Date 2013
Abstract Text Mobile devices revolutionized the way we communicate, consume information and last but not least: how we work. Studies and research in software engineering have shown, that tools can help in engineering better software and engaging people in collaborative tasks. This thesis aims to elaborate on possibilities of how mobile devices, specifically tablets, can support collaborative and distributed code reviews. To make sure the user experience remains simple and straight forward, a user interface concept is developed. This concept leads to a Windows 8 based prototype application called SyncReview. The application is evaluated and compared to a common method of collaborative code review. The evaluation shows that SyncReview provides clear benefits in conducting distributed code reviews synchronously in comparison to traditional tools.
Zusammenfassung Mobile Geräte revolutionieren die Art wie wir kommunizieren und Information konsumieren, insbesondere aber auch unseren Arbeitsplatz. Studien und Forschung in der Softwareentwicklung haben gezeigt, dass entsprechende Tools helfen können effizienter Software zu entwickeln und kollaboratives Arbeiten zu fördern. Das Ziel dieser Arbeit ist es, eine Möglichkeit aufzuzeigen wie mobile Geräte, im Speziellen Tablets, kollaborative und verteilte Code Reviews unterstützen können. Um sicherzustellen, dass die Endnutzererfahrung einfach und konsistent bleibt, wurde ein User Interface Konzept erarbeitet. Dieses Konzept wurde als Grundlage zur Implementierung eines Windows 8 basierten Prototypen namens SyncReview genutzt. Die Applikation wurde evaluiert und mit einer weit verbreiteten Methode für kollaborative Code Reviews verglichen. Die Evaluation hat gezeigt, dass der Prototyp Vorteile im Vergleich zu traditionellen Methoden bei synchronen und verteilten Reviews bietet.
PDF File Download
Export BibTeX